But, according to the most accurate mock draft on the internet, he’s a Raider now, so let’s dive in.Pro: PatienceGreedy’s patience is the thing that sets him apart from other cornerbacks. His ability to keep his hips square to his receivers and mirror their footwork at at the line of scrimmage forces them to exert a ton of energy on head fakes, glide steps and dips just to get more than 3 yards off the line. He is so patient at the line, it almost looks like he’s a step behind the play, but what’s really happening is that he’s forcing his wide receiver into a tell. By the time Greedy moves off of his stance, he already knows where the receiver is going, which allows him to consistently open his hips in the right direction and run with his man stride for stride.Here is a rep vs. Texas A&M that shows how much work Greedy forces his receivers to do just to get the tiniest bit of separation (he’s at the top of your screen). There’s a glide step and a head fake from the wide receiver off the line of scrimmage; it’s a ton of work just to get a few yards upfield before beginning his break. All Greedy does is keep his feet moving quickly, press his man, and he almost effortlessly ends up directly in the way of the receiver’s route which leads to an interception on a forced throw.Below are a few instances of him harassing DK Metcalf at the bottom of your screen. Admittedly, Metcalf is not a nuanced route runner. However, Greedy never opens his hips to run with Metcalf until Metcalf has already lowered his head and shown whether he’s going inside or outside. Just watching this matchup is frustrating because you know Metcalf will never have a chance here unless he just plain outruns the coverage.Pro: QuicknessGreedy has super quick feet. In this rep Shareef Miller Philadelphia Eagles Jerseys , watch the bottom of your screen, and you’ll see how he uses the tiniest steps possible to stay with his receiver until his man breaks his route. As mentioned above, he doesn’t turn his hips until the receiver has already committed, and those quick stutter steps at the line allow him to wait until the last possible second to open up.Greedy also has great ability to turn with his receivers once they get upfield. On the route shown below, the receiver doesn’t do much of anything to create any deception at the line of scrimmage. There’s one half hearted stutter step to the outside, but then it’s pretty much a straight go-route from there. Where he’s trying to fool Greedy is at the top of his route, where he turns his route into a 15 yard out. Again, we’re keeping an eye on the bottom of the screen.I don’t know if Greedy knew that his receiver was going to break outside because he recognized a play concept or because the receiver had some kind of tell, but he began turning his hips to the sideline before the receiver made his move. No separation to be had there.Pro: AccelerationOne of the key components to any cornerback’s game is the ability to go from stop to go quickly enough that the receiver can’t take advantage of any deception that is caused by a route concept or pump fake. In this rep, Greedy is at the top of your screen, and he’s playing off coverage.In this rep we see Greedy stop at about the 12 yard line. He is prepared to collapse on a curl or in-route, but recognizes the pump fake and that the QB is aiming for Metcalf in the endzone. We all know Metcalf is fast, so Greedy has to go from his pause at the 12 yard line to covering a deep corner without getting burned by Metcalf’s speed, and staying close enough that Metcalf can’t get a wide open jump ball. He does a great job staying with Metcalf and puts enough pressure on him to draw an offensive pass interference.Con: Lack of versatilityEven though you saw his ability to play off coverage on the previous rep, some have called Greedy Williams “scheme dependent.” He has shown an ability to be valuable in other phases of the game beside press coverage, just not with an amount of regularity or consistency that makes scouts comfortable calling him a “do-it-all” kind of corner. On this rep vs. Notre Dame, we see Greedy playing zone coverage. He’s the beneficiary of what looks to be a bad play concept and very inadvisable throw by the QB, but he’s disciplined enough to stay shallow enough to be ready to collapse should the ball go to the flat receiver, and deep enough to create an ultra small window for the QB to throw to should he want to throw to the pylon. The underthrown ball leads to an interception.Again, versatility is something that a coaching staff will need to take a chance on, as the tape on Greedy offers mostly press coverage reps. He has the athletic tools to play off coverage or zone coverage well; the doubt is whether he’ll be coached well enough to turn those tools into a strength, or be exposed by more creative NFL offenses and more accurate quarterbacks.Con: Attitude/Run SupportTwo things that don’t necessarily sound like they belong together, but when it comes to corners Philadelphia Eagles Jerseys Stitched , laziness manifests in whether or not you’re willing to shed blocks from a wide receiver, pursue the running back and finish your tackle. Every scouting report I’ve read about Greedy mentions somewhere that this is a problem. Whichever coaching staff works with him will have to decide if that’s something they’re okay with because he’s so strong at shutting down the other team’s top receiver, or something they’re going to try to coach out of him. If the latter, there’s not guarantee this tiger will change his stripes, which could cause tension, at best, or a total flame-out, at worst. This is absolutely something the Raiders should consider: Is pairing a possible diva of a cornerback with an already known diva wide receiver in your locker room going to bring out the best in everyone or just cause headaches?Overall assessment: Andraez Williams has all the tools to be an elite cornerback in this league, and I absolutely believe the Raiders will love that talent enough to take the risk on everything else. Any team with a track record of success turning players with effort issues into valuable on-field contributors should want him. Unfortunately for the Raiders, they do not have that track record, and there are a lot of reasons to believe that this experiment will fail and that Greedy William’s will be a Patriot reclamation project in 3 years. However, if they can develop Williams to his full potential, he could be their best defensive back since Nnamdi Asomugha was actually good at football. Nelson Agholor was the subject of trade rumors, and with the receiver having the fifth-highest salary-cap charge, some wondered whether the Eagles might even cut him.Agholor, who is scheduled to make $9.4 million in the final year of his deal, still is in Philadelphia and a big part of the Eagles’ plans for this season.“You have to think about it — what am I worried about? Am I worried about having a job in this league? Not at all,” Agholor said, via Zach Berman of the philly.com. “But I want to be an Eagle, and I’m here. At the end of the day, that’s for them to control and me to say, ‘Hey, look Shareef Miller Jersey 2019 , I’m ready to play football for the Eagles, and I’m ready to play football in general.’”Agholor, a first-round pick of the Eagles in 2015, said he has “unfinished business” in Philadelphia. His production decreased last season in the six games after the Eagles traded for Golden Tate, with both players excelling in the slot.Agholor finished with 64 catches for 736 yards and four touchdowns.“It’s in the past,” Agholor said. “It helped me by learning more positions. It put me in another position to continue to work on outside receiver, some Z, some X. I did it earlier in my career.“I got to go back out there with a new mindset, more development, more football under me. It was cool. At the end of the day, I don’t play one position. I play any position on the board out there, and that’s what I love about the game.”Tate is gone, but DeSean Jackson is back. That likely returns Agholor to the slot, but he said he’s “going to play everywhere.” “I like playing the slot because it gives me an advantage, use my speed versus some guys and use my size versus some guys, and I’ve learned a lot playing in there,” Agholor said. “But I’ve played a lot of outside receiver in my life. I know how to win on the outside, too, on ‘go’ balls, ‘post’ balls, things like that. And at the end of the day, I do whatever I need to do to help this team win. And I think my versatility puts us in a good position.”
